The results are in

Well, ANC won, and that was fully expected, but they did not get the two third of the vote they needed to be able to control the parliament. They came just short of it with 65.9% of the votes.

the ANC has been quite clear that it want to make changes to the constitution. The anti-ANC people were sure that if the ANC had two third of the votes and as a result control the parliament, they would right away change it so that ruling presidents could not be sued for corruption hence protecting Zuma from further possible trouble with the law. Now we will never know what they would have done.
